Former Kerry All-Ireland winning midfielder William Kirby has been appointed manager of Glenbeigh/Glencar.
The Austin Stacks clubman, who won All-Ireland medals in 1997 and 2004, takes charge of the current Mid Kerry senior football champions and the 2017 All-Ireland junior club winners. Darran O'Sullivan's recent inter-county retirement means he will be able to give Glenbeigh/Glencar his undivided attention next season, which can only be a help to the new manager.
